Islamabad, Nov 29: Lieutenant General Qamar Javed Bajwa on Tuesday took charge as the new Chief of Army Staff during the Change of Command ceremony underway at Army Hockey Stadium near General Headquarters (GHQ) in Rawalpindi today.

General Qamar takes charge as Army Chief

Addressing the ceremony, General Raheel Sharif who was the chief guest thanked the Armed Forces and the Pakistani nation for their resolve and support during every step of his journey. He spent his last day in office on Monday completing a round of farewell meetings.

President Mamnoon Hussain and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if both lauded General Raheel Sharif's valuable services for the nation and wished him the best for his post-retirement life.

Speaking to the media, the outgoing Chief of Army Staff told that he would like to dedicate his post-retirement life to the welfare of the families of slain soldiers.

The appointment was made by Prime Minister, Nawaz Sharif on Saturday. The PM also appointed Lt General Zubair as the Chairman of the Joint Chief of the Staff Committee.
